# Lanzhou
A set of custom UI themes for Sublime Text 3. It's all about hype and minimal. Comes in different flavors with accompanying [Base16](https://github.com/chriskempson/base16) color schemes.

### How to Install
#### Via Package Control
The easiest way to install is using [Sublime Package Control](https://sublime.wbond.net), where Spacegray is listed as `Theme - Lanzhou`.
1. Open Command Palette using menu item `Tools -> Command Palette...` (⇧⌘P on Mac)
2. Choose `Package Control: Install Package`
3. Find `Theme - Lanzhou` and hit Enter
#### Manual
You can also install the theme manually:
1. [Download the .zip](https://github.com/kliu/sublime-theme-lanzhou/archive/master.zip)
2. Unzip and rename the folder to `Theme - Lanzhou`
3. Copy the folder into `Packages` directory, which you can find using the menu item `Sublime Text -> Preferences -> Browse Packages...`

### How to Activate
Activate the UI theme and color scheme by modifying your user preferences file, which you can find using the menu item `Sublime Text -> Preferences -> Settings - User` (⌘, on Mac).
You can choose whichever flavor you like, but don't forget to change *both* color scheme and UI theme so they match.
***Note: Don't forget to restart Sublime Text after activating the theme.***
#### Settings
```json
{
"theme": "Lanzhou.sublime-theme"
"color_scheme": "Packages/Theme - Lanzhou/base16-ocean.dark.tmTheme"
}
```
